Output 758ebafe260daa499d1aa187a37f7e5b1536ab0ce18887e009cb6406b6d2b4fe:6

value
642842
script pubkey
OP_0 OP_PUSHBYTES_20 5f7a67392ae9cc82c44dab2bd2de5ebb6f58a95e
address
bc1qtaaxwwf2a8xg93zd4v4a9hj7hdh432279udmnw
transaction
758ebafe260daa499d1aa187a37f7e5b1536ab0ce18887e009cb6406b6d2b4fe
confirmations
73979
spent
true